Restaurants nearby 28 Aloe St, Johannesburg, 2190, South Africa

Bombay Palace Restaurant & Take away

Approximately 1.77 km away
Address: Shop 9, All Saints Centre, Corner of President Fouche Drive & Windsor Way, Windsor Way, Randburg, South Africa

T'bose Afro Cuisine

Approximately 1.8 km away
Address: Shop No. 24, Olivedale Shopping Centre, Corner of President Fouche Road & Olive Road, Randburg, 2158, South Africa

Steers

Approximately 1.8 km away
Address: Shop No. FF 02, Bel Air Shopping Mall, Corner of Hans Strydom & Bellairs Drive, Benmore, North Riding, Randburg, 2162, South Africa

Wimpy

Approximately 1.8 km away
Address: Shop No. 31 & 32, Bel Air Mall, Corner of Hans Strydom & Bel Airs, North Riding, Randburg, 2162, South Africa